Getting Started
Start by adding the variables. To add a variable, press the Add Variable button
on the toolbar. You must repeat this process for each variable. At least one input variable and one output variable must be entered. The status line at the bottom of the main window will record your progress and let you know what remains to be done.
Once the required variables are entered, one should begin by finding the optimal targets by clicking on the Optimal Targets button
on the toolbar. Generally it is best to maximize Cpk.
Once the optimal targets have been found, one should determine the performance of the current design by pressing the Capability Study button
on the toolbar. If the current performance is acceptable, the job is done. However, if the performance is not yet acceptable, tolerances will have to be tightened.
Tolerances to be tightened should be selected based on their effect as well as the cost of tightening them. To determine which tolerances have the greatest effect, click on the Pareto Chart button
on the toolbar. After tightening a tolerance, reoptimize and reevaluate the performance until the desired performance is achieved.
